    Does anyone on here do them and are they legit?

    There is one on at the minute for:

    • 2020 MF 5713S & factory fitted loader. 1000 hrs.
    • 2020 VW Amarok V6. 41k miles
    • New Honda 520cc quad & quad trailer
    • 14' IW trailer full spec

    Or £100,000

    £34 per ticket. 6995 entries available. So their sales from tickets is £244, 615.


    Are these things a con - seems everyone is running them now. Would you take £100,000 in cash over the items? Nice margin for those running it - ~ £150k.
